THE PUBLIC SECTION OF THE GRIEF SITE -- THE GRIEF CLUB -- IS NOW OPEN
Today, April 7, 2010, the Public Section of the grief site at www.MelodyBeattie.net opened. It's not complete, and the Members Only section hasn't opened yet. But there's still plenty to do and we'll be adding to the site daily until both the Public Section and the Members Only section reflects the vision I've had for this site. It will also continue to evolve as I learn more about what you want and need. A big "Thank You" to my friend Chip for all his hard work and commitment to this site. We're getting closer every day.
There will be no fees or dues to become a member; that will just allow you more access to a wide range of resources. There are no hidden fees, tricks, or gimmicks. Members will need to provide me with their email address and an emergency contact number due to the nature of this site; make an agreement not to harm themselves or others; and respect others (including no solicitations) on this site. Occasionally I'll charge a modest fee ($5.00 or $10.00 for a workshop or lecture), but many will be free. You can read more about the site at the site. It's not only for people dealing with death -- this site covers all kinds of loss, from having a child use drugs, to ending a relationship, to losing a job, and death -- the kind of loss that causes deep, overwhelming grief. It's also for people who love or care about someone going through grief and want to learn more about how to help a friend. I'll keep you up to speed, so stay tuned. MB
